C语言兼容吗,c语言不兼容怎么办

kodinid 15 0

大家好,今天小编关注到一个比较意思的话题,就是关于C语言兼容吗的问题,于是小编就整理了4个相关介绍C语言兼容吗的解答,让我们一起看看吧。

  1. c语言与电脑不兼容怎么办?
  2. C++语言的适用范围和特点?
  3. python兼容可以和其他语言兼容吗?
  4. C语言和c++语言一样吗?

c语言与电脑不兼容怎么办?

如果C语言与电脑不兼容,首先要确认是否是C语言编译器或IDE的版本问题。更新或更换合适的编译器或IDE可以解决兼容性问题。

另外,检查操作系统是否支持C语言语法,也可以尝试修复或升级操作系统。如果以上方法都无效,可能需要考虑使用其他编程语言工具进行开发。此外,还可以通过检查代码错误或适当修改代码来提高兼容性。最重要的是,不断学习掌握C语言的使用技巧,以提高编程能力和解决兼容性问题的能力。

C语言兼容吗,c语言不兼容怎么办-第1张图片-安济编程网
图片来源网络,侵删)

如果C语言与电脑不兼容,可以考虑以下几个解决方案:
1. 更新编译器:确保使用的C语言编译器是最新版本,以支持最新的电脑硬件和操作系统。可以去相关官方网站下载最新的编译器版本。
2. 检查代码:确保你的C语言代码符合语法规范,没有错误和警告信息。检查并修复可能存在的编程错误。
3. 检查库和依赖项:确保你使用的C语言库和依赖项与电脑的系统兼容。可能需要更新或更换库文件以与电脑兼容。
4. 调整编译选项:在编译时,可以尝试修改编译选项,例如使用特定的标志或切换,以适应电脑的兼容性。
5. 寻求帮助:如果你仍然遇到兼容性问题,可以向相关的技术论坛、开发者社区或官方技术支持寻求帮助,获得更专业的指导和解决方案。
需要注意的是,C语言通常是跨平台的,应该与大多数电脑兼容。如果你确实遇到了兼容性问题,可能是由于特定的硬件或操作系统限制,或者代码本身存在问题。及时检查和处理这些问题可以帮助你解决兼容性困扰。

c++语言的适用范围特点

所支持的这些面向对象的概念容易将问题空间直接地映射到程序空间,为程序员提供了一种与传统结构程序设计不同思维方式和编程方法。因而也增加了整个语言的复杂性,掌握起来有一定。

1、在C语言的基础上进行扩充和完善,使C++兼容了C语言的面向过程特点,又成为了一种面向对象的程序设计语言;

C语言兼容吗,c语言不兼容怎么办-第2张图片-安济编程网
(图片来源网络,侵删)

2、可以使用抽象数据类型进行基于对象的编程;

3、可以使用多继承多态进行面向对象的编程;

4、可以担负起以模版为特征的泛型化编程。

C语言兼容吗,c语言不兼容怎么办-第3张图片-安济编程网
(图片来源网络,侵删)

python兼容可以和其他语言兼容吗?

Python是一种高级编程语言,具有良好的扩展性和丰富的库,可与其他语言进行兼容。Python可以通过其模块和包与C/C++、Java、Ruby、Perl等语言进行交互,并利用它们的各种库和框架实现更加复杂的功能

例如,Python可以通过C/C++语言编写的扩展库访问硬件和操作系统接口,与J***a语言兼容的Jython可以直接在J***a虚拟机上运行Python程序,还可以通过Python/Ruby/Perl等语言实现互操作性,以更好地适应不同的应用场景和编程需求。

因此,Python具有很好的兼容性,可以作为其他语言的补充或替代,为开发实现更加高效、智能应用程序提供支持。

C语言和c++语言一样吗?

C语言和C++语言有[_a***_]相似之处,比如它们都是面向过程的编程语言,都支持指针底层操作,都可以在操作系统、嵌入式系统、游戏领域广泛应用。但也有很多不同之处,C++是C语言的扩展,增加了面向对象的特性,例如类、继承等,同时也支持函数重载运算符重载等高级特性。因此,在使用C++语言时,需要考虑它的面向对象特性,而在使用C语言时,可以更加注重底层操作和算法的实现。

到此,以上就是小编对于C语言兼容吗的问题就介绍到这了,希望介绍关于C语言兼容吗的4点解答对大家有用。

标签: 语言 兼容 C++